Output 17857da2457e6e35682bcc4c6c4aad06f0c404b6b051e658b4f0d8549328e805:0

value
108067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17e4593ad6d5404fc2a38e14049b488e06ff2283 OP_EQUAL
address
33sM1tfPW4vEXmB3UcqFwjaTa194SPQVfP
transaction
17857da2457e6e35682bcc4c6c4aad06f0c404b6b051e658b4f0d8549328e805
spent
true